Hazel Scott
- - Child Prodigy
- - Refused to perform for segregated audiences
- - Came to play in memorial hall in 1950s but did not play the 1st night b/c of the segregated audience
- - Married political figure
- - Accused of being a communist
- - Had the Hazel Scott Show in 1950 (good ratings, but short lived)
